Indian batter Virat Kohli smashed a superb century on Day 2 of the second Test versus West Indies. Kohli (121) smashed his 29th hundred in the longest format. He now has 8,676 runs at 49.30. Kohli has surpassed former Aussie cricketer Matthew Hayden in terms of runs (8,625). Kohli also went past Virender Sehwag's overall runs (8,586) for India and ICC. Meanwhile, the 34-year-old also surpassed former Aussie legend Michael Clarke (8,643).
